64 Costa Street, Middlesbrough, TS1 4PL is a freehold terraced property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 883 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£71,253 , which equates to approximately £81 per square foot. It was last sold on 30 Sep 2016 for £50,000. Since then, the value has increased by £21,253, representing a 42.5% increase, or approximately 4.4% per year.

The current estimated value of £71,253 is:

  • 4.3% lower than the average property price on Costa Street
  • 0.5% lower than the average in the TS1 4PL postcode area
  • and 51.4% lower than the average price for Middlesbrough as a whole

64 Costa Street, Middlesbrough, TS1 4PL has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 Oct 2014.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 Jan 2010. The rating of D is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 1.7%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, no insulation (assumed) to pitched, no ins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The windows were upgraded from partial double glazing to fully double glazed.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 56%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with efficiency changing from good to very poor.
